Synthesis and X-ray Crystallographic Structural Determination of the Acetylene Complex (ETA5-C5H5)2W2(CO)4(C2H2).

Authors: David S. Ginley; C. Randolph Bock; Mark S. Wrighton; Beda Fischer; Robert Bau; MASSACHUSETTS INST OF TECH CAMBRIDGE DEPT OF CHEMISTRY
Abstract:
Reaction of photogenerated (ETA5-C5H5)2W2(CO)4 with acetylene at 25 yields a complex of the formula (ETA5-C5H5)2W2(CO)4(C2H2). The crystal structure of the complex shows it to have a tetrahedrane-like W2C2 core. The C-C bond distance of the C2H2 unit is 1.35 Angstrom which is close to that of ethylene, considerably longer than the 1.20 Angstrom for acetylenes. The W-W distance is 2.973 Angstrom which is approx. 0.25 Angstrom shorter than the W-W distance in (ETA5-C5H5)2W2(CO)6 but longer than that expected for (ETA5-C5H5)2W2(CO)4. (Author)
